College Career: Wichita State
Initially, Austin Reaves committed to Wichita State University, where he began his college basketball journey. During his time with the Shockers, Reaves showed flashes of brilliance but also faced challenges adjusting to the higher level of competition. At Wichita State, Reaves played under coach Gregg Marshall, known for his disciplined and structured approach to the game. In his freshman year, Reaves appeared in 32 games, averaging 4.1 points and 1.7 rebounds per game. While these numbers weren't eye-popping, they provided a foundation for growth and development. One of the standout moments from his freshman season was when he scored 14 points against Nebraska-Omaha, offering a glimpse of his offensive potential. In his sophomore year, Reaves continued to improve, averaging 8.1 points and 3.1 rebounds per game. He demonstrated an increased ability to score from beyond the arc, shooting 42.5% from three-point range. Despite his progress, Reaves decided to transfer after his sophomore season, seeking a better fit for his playing style and career aspirations. This decision marked a significant turning point, leading him to the University of Oklahoma and setting the stage for a more prominent role in his college career.

College Career: Oklahoma - Junior Season
Upon becoming eligible to play for the Oklahoma Sooners, Austin Reaves quickly established himself as a key player. His junior season marked a significant turning point in his college career, showcasing his versatility and scoring ability. Reaves stepped into a prominent role, demonstrating his ability to handle the ball, create scoring opportunities, and make crucial plays. In his junior year, Reaves averaged 11.2 points, 3.0 assists, and 4.5 rebounds per game. He played in all 32 games, starting in 31 of them, and became a reliable option for the Sooners on both ends of the court. One of the highlights of his junior season was when he scored a season-high 22 points against TCU, demonstrating his scoring prowess. College Career: Oklahoma - Senior Season
Austin Reaves’s senior season at Oklahoma was nothing short of spectacular, solidifying his status as one of the top players in the Big 12 Conference. He took his game to another level, showcasing his scoring prowess, playmaking abilities, and leadership qualities. In his senior year, Reaves averaged an impressive 18.3 points, 5.5 rebounds, and 4.6 assists per game. He started in all 25 games he played, becoming the go-to player for the Sooners in crucial moments. One of the standout performances of his senior season was when he scored a career-high 41 points against TCU, demonstrating his ability to take over games. He also had numerous games where he showcased his all-around abilities, recording multiple double-doubles and consistently contributing in various statistical categories. Reaves's senior season earned him numerous accolades, including All-Big 12 First Team honors. College Stats Overview
To fully appreciate Austin Reaves's college career, let’s take a look at a concise overview of his stats across his time at Wichita State and Oklahoma. During his two seasons at Wichita State, Reaves played a supporting role, averaging 6.1 points, 2.4 rebounds, and 1.1 assists per game. He shot 44.6% from the field and 37.5% from three-point range. While these numbers weren't extraordinary, they laid the foundation for his future growth. After transferring to Oklahoma and sitting out a year, Reaves emerged as a star player. In his junior season, he averaged 11.2 points, 4.5 rebounds, and 3.0 assists per game, shooting 45.0% from the field and 30.3% from beyond the arc. His senior season was his most productive, as he averaged 18.3 points, 5.5 rebounds, and 4.6 assists per game, with a field goal percentage of 44.3% and a three-point percentage of 30.5%. From College to the NBA
The transition from college basketball to the NBA is a significant leap, but Austin Reaves has navigated it successfully, proving his ability to compete at the highest level. After going undrafted in the 2021 NBA draft, Reaves signed with the Los Angeles Lakers, earning a spot on the team through his impressive performances in the Summer League and training camp.
